Forney council hears drainage design for Wayfair site; engineer says detention basins add about 6 acre-feet of storage

City engineering staff and the project presenter described two detention basins and use of an existing drainage easement to route runoff from the Wayfair site, and said further storm-event analyses are still pending before approval.

Forney City Council received a presentation on the proposed drainage design for the Wayfair development, which uses two detention basins and an existing 25-foot drainage easement to limit downstream impacts.

The presentation said the project’s drainage design is “primarily governed by 2 principles,” including state drainage rules that developments must not cause adverse impacts to adjacent properties and a required downstream assessment under the region’s iSWIM guidance. The presenter, Mr. Casey, told the council the project will construct an east basin and a smaller west basin to attenuate peak flows.
